摘要

This paper shows a methodological approach for the development of complex systems with a Petri ent representation for models and methodoogy. On the basis of the Waterfall Model (Yourdon, 1989) and the Spiral Model (Boehm, 1988) of the development process a combined frame for the automated systems development has been developed. The aim of the automated systems development is to establish a general methodological frame for the consistent systematic realisation fo systems starting from the first specificatiosn up to the real implementation. As a case study for the steps of modelling and definition of the algorithms in this approach the train control systemw tih satellite-based locationing (SatZB) has been used. Based on the Petri net models the next step is the automatic or semi-automatic generation of source code and the assessment of the performnce of this code.
